Transaction 624e68c7ba3b13c596512b3dd12eb6fc90e79890059bf28d7407a564326aca66
1 Input
1 Output
-
624e68c7ba3b13c596512b3dd12eb6fc90e79890059bf28d7407a564326aca66:0
- value
- 854014
- script pubkey
- OP_0 OP_PUSHBYTES_20 304e5816b2a584a928c0b529f7f25cbd49fd5158
- address
- bc1qxp89s94j5kz2j2xqk55l0ujuh4yl652clpmsec